THERMAL WAVE IMAGING USING HARMONIC DETECTION OF THE PHOTOACOUSTIC SIGNAL |

摘要:
We describe a thermal wave imaging system based on gas-microphone detection of the harmonic component of the photoacoustic (PA) signal. In this system the sample is excited by a laser beam modulated at a frequency ƒ and the detection of the associated thermal wave field is carried out at a frequency 2ƒ. The technique demonstrates lateral resolution comparable to conventional thermal wave systems based on detection of the fundamental component of thePAsignal, but provides for better contrast in depth-profiling applications.

THE APPLICATION OF DIELECTRIC RELAXATION MEASUREMENTS TO THE NON-DESTRUCTIVE EXAMINATION OF ADHESIVELY BONDED JOINT STRUCTURES |

摘要:
The application of high frequency dielectric measurements to the examination of adhesively bonded structures is described. The use of the frequency dependence of the real and imaginary parts of the complex permittivity for the identification of water ingress into a bonded structure is discussed. Pulse measurements allow identification of the spacial distribution of impedance changes in the bond and allow identification of voids and also non bonded areas in new as well as aged bonds. The paper considers the scope of the method for the NDT examination of new and aged adhesively bonded structures.
